Description
Technical field
This utility model relates to ceramic pot technical field, is specifically related to thermal-resisting ceramic vessel.
Background technology
People's conventional ceramic pot in daily life cooks various foods, it is possible to keeping the genuineness of food, dish is good to eat, and ceramic pot environmental protection.
Easily scald one's hand when the ceramic pot end just cooking food is served, the scald one's hand method of problem of tradition reply is to wrap up the lifting ear of ceramic pot with towel or put on anti-scald glove and then hold again, uses towel parcel or wears anti-scald glove and use inconvenience and often cannot find in time.
Utility model content
Technical problem to be solved in the utility model is to provide a kind of thermal-resisting ceramic vessel, can be anti-scald and easy to use when holding ceramic pot.
For solving above-mentioned technical problem, this utility model provides techniques below scheme: thermal-resisting ceramic vessel, including ceramic pot body, enclosing cover, it is fixed at the lifting ear outside ceramic pot bodies top two, also include two drop handles of corresponding both sides lifting ear, drop handle includes being positioned at the spacing ball of bottom, being positioned at the hand holding handle at top, connecting rod, thermal insulation board, connecting rod top is fixedly connected on thermal insulation board, bottom is fixedly connected on spacing ball, and hand holding handle is fixed on thermal insulation board by secondary bar; What be provided with mean for connecting rod traverse in lifting ear walks groove, is additionally provided with and walks the stopper slot that cross section is circle that groove communicates, and spacing ball diameter, thermal insulation board external diameter are all higher than stopper slot diameter, and connecting rod external diameter is less than stopper slot diameter.
On such scheme basis preferably, ceramic pot body outer bottom is embedded with magnetic conduction construction body, and by the airtight embedding of glaze, magnetic layer that magnetic conduction construction body includes stacking successively from top to bottom, ceramic wool thermal insulation layer, ceramic wafer, and between ceramic pot body bottom surface and magnetic layer, it is provided with one layer of heat-conducting glue.
On such scheme basis preferably, also include an inner cap, inner cap is placed between ceramic pot body and enclosing cover, ceramic pot bodies top medial wall is outward extended with annular relief, inner cap is placed in lobe, inside covering and be provided with passage and portable ball, and inner cap edge last week has upwardly extended convex annular along portion, enclosing cover is placed in inside the portion of convex edge.
This utility model compared with prior art has the beneficial effect that the ceramic pot that this utility model provides, and its lifting ear is provided with a drop handle moving up and down, and convenience both sides drop handle is mentioned ceramic pot and moved, and need not hold;The drop handle not used time can be placed directly in lifting ear, because it is with thermal insulation board, so hand holding handle is heated hot, conveniently timely uses.

Known referring to figs. 1 through Fig. 3, thermal-resisting ceramic vessel, including ceramic pot body 1, enclosing cover 2, it is fixed at the lifting ear 6 outside ceramic pot body 1 top two, also include two drop handles 5 of corresponding both sides lifting ear 6, drop handle 5 includes being positioned at the spacing ball 51 of bottom, being positioned at the hand holding handle 52 at top, connecting rod 53, thermal insulation board 54, connecting rod 53 top is fixedly connected on thermal insulation board 54, bottom is fixedly connected on spacing ball 51, and hand holding handle 52 is fixed on thermal insulation board 54 by secondary bar 55; What be provided with mean for connecting rod 53 traverse in lifting ear 6 walks groove 61, is additionally provided with and walks the stopper slot 62 that cross section is circle that groove 61 communicates, and spacing ball 51 diameter, thermal insulation board 54 external diameter are all higher than stopper slot 62 diameter, and connecting rod 53 external diameter is less than stopper slot 62 diameter.
The ceramic pot that this utility model provides, its lifting ear 6 is provided with a drop handle 5 moving up and down, and convenience both sides drop handle 5 is mentioned ceramic pot and moved, and need not hold; The drop handle 5 not used time can be placed directly in lifting ear 6, because it is with thermal insulation board 54, so hand holding handle 52 is heated hot, conveniently timely uses, it is also possible to is taken out of service from lifting ear 6 by walking groove 61 by drop handle 5, easy to operate.
Better, ceramic pot body 1 outer bottom is embedded with magnetic conduction construction body 4, and by the airtight embedding of glaze 41, magnetic layer 42 that magnetic conduction construction body 4 includes stacking successively from top to bottom, ceramic wool thermal insulation layer 43, ceramic wafer 44, and between ceramic pot body 1 bottom surface and magnetic layer 42, it is provided with one layer of heat-conducting glue 45. The bottom surface of ceramic pot body 1 sets magnetic conduction construction body 4, adopt ceramic wool to be thermally shielded, it is to avoid alters under heat and causes electrical equipment stop jumping to electrical equipment or burn, utilizes non-magnetic ceramic wafer to carry out airtight embedding simultaneously, prevent the transmission of heat further.
Better, also include an inner cap 3, inner cap 3 is placed between ceramic pot body 1 and enclosing cover 2, ceramic pot body 1 inside top wall is outward extended with annular relief 11, inner cap 3 is placed in lobe 11, inner cap 3 is provided with passage 31 and portable ball 32, and inner cap 3 edge last week has upwardly extended convex annular along portion 33, and enclosing cover 2 is placed in inside convex edge portion 33.Setting inner cap 3 between ceramic pot body 1 and enclosing cover 2, steam does not run off, and is conducive to keeping the freshness of food, do not decompose the nutritional labeling in food and good heat insulating simultaneously, the cooking speed of food can be accelerated, thus saving the energy, reach not only healthy but also the effect of environmental protection.
